A Different View in the Courtroom
February 7th, 2011 by Joe Burgess
After decades of experience as both a defense attorney and a prosecutor, attorney John Frank Gibson found himself sitting in a different position in a Drew County Courtroom, Wednesday, as he was a member of the jury panel.
Although Gibson was a potential juror, he was not selected to serve on the jury.
